阿里云国际站注册教程:asp.net 大数据 excel导出 多个sheet

阿里云国际站注册教程如下:

  1. 首先,打开阿里云国际站的网页:https://www.alibabacloud.com/,在页面右上角点击“注册”按钮。
  2. 在注册页面,填写您的电子邮箱地址和设置密码,然后点击“注册”按钮创建账户。
  3. 登录您的阿里云账户,创建一个ECS实例,选择适合您项目的配置和地域。
  4. 在ECS实例中安装并配置您所需的asp.net和大数据相关的环境。
  5. 编写导出Excel的代码,可以使用开源框架如NPOI或ClosedXML来操作Excel文件和生成多个sheet。

下面是一个简单的ASP.NET代码示例,可以生成一个包含多个sheet的Excel文件:

using ClosedXML.Excel;
using System;

protected void ExportToExcel()
{
    XLWorkbook wb = new XLWorkbook();

    // 创建第一个sheet并填充数据
    var ws1 = wb.Worksheets.Add("Sheet1");
    ws1.Cell("A1").Value = "Hello";

    // 创建第二个sheet并填充数据
    var ws2 = wb.Worksheets.Add("Sheet2");
    ws2.Cell("A1").Value = "World";

    // 保存Excel文件
    string filePath = Server.MapPath("~/Exports/MyExcelFile.xlsx");
    wb.SaveAs(filePath);
}
  1. 调用ExportToExcel方法来生成Excel文件,并将文件保存到本地或通过网络流输出给用户进行下载。

通过上述步骤,您可以在阿里云国际站注册账户并用ASP.NET和大数据技术生成包含多个sheet的Excel文件。希望这篇教程对您有帮助!

在ASP.NET中实现Excel导出多个sheet的功能,你可以使用第三方库EPPlus。

首先,你需要在项目中安装EPPlus库。可以通过NuGet包管理器来进行安装。在NuGet控制台中输入以下命令来安装EPPlus:

阿里云国际站注册教程:asp.net 大数据 excel导出 多个sheet
Install-Package EPPlus

接下来,你需要编写代码来实现Excel导出多个sheet的功能。以下是一个示例代码:

using OfficeOpenXml;

protected void ExportToExcel()
{
    using (ExcelPackage package = new ExcelPackage())
    {
        // 添加第一个sheet
        ExcelWorksheet sheet1 = package.Workbook.Worksheets.Add("Sheet1");

        // 在sheet1中添加数据
        sheet1.Cells["A1"].Value = "Hello";
        sheet1.Cells["A2"].Value = "World";

        // 添加第二个sheet
        ExcelWorksheet sheet2 = package.Workbook.Worksheets.Add("Sheet2");

        // 在sheet2中添加数据
        sheet2.Cells["A1"].Value = "Test";
        sheet2.Cells["A2"].Value = "Data";

        // 保存Excel文件
        Response.Clear();
        Response.ContentType = "application/vnd.openxmlformats-officedocument.spreadsheetml.sheet";
        Response.AddHeader("content-disposition", "attachment;  filename=ExcelDemo.xlsx");
        Response.BinaryWrite(package.GetAsByteArray());
        Response.End();
    }
}

在上面的示例代码中,我们首先创建一个ExcelPackage,并添加两个新的工作表。然后在每个工作表中添加数据,并最终保存为Excel文件进行下载。
你可以根据自己的需求来修改代码和添加更多的工作表和数据来实现多个sheet的导出。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/152421.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年2月24日 10:52
下一篇 2024年2月24日 11:21

相关推荐

  • 阿里云国际站注册教程:安装会转的监控

    阿里云国际站注册并设置监控服务的教程通常涉及以下几个步骤: 注册和登录阿里云国际站: 访问阿里云国际站官网。 选择“免费账号注册”或“登录”(如果你已经有账号)。 完成注册流程,包括验证邮箱和手机号。 选择和购买云服务: 登录后,浏览服务目录,找到你需要的云服务,如ECS(弹性计算服务)、OSS(对象存储服务)等。 选择适合的配置和数据中心位置后,进行购买。…

    2024年7月5日
    21300
  • 常德阿里云代理商:阿里云自定义安全组

    阿里云自定义安全组是一项非常有用的功能,可以帮助用户更好地保护自己的云服务器,防止网络攻击和恶意访问。以下是常德阿里云代理商通过阿里云管理控制台创建自定义安全组的步骤: 登录阿里云管理控制台,进入“安全组”页面。 找到需要操作的安全组,点击“配置规则”。 点击“添加安全组规则”,根据需要添加相应的规则,如协议类型、端口范围、IP地址等信息。 在规则列表中,可…

    2024年3月7日
    25600
  • 阿里云商标服务

    阿里云商标服务是阿里云在知识产权保护领域提供的一项服务。阿里云商标服务主要包括商标注册、商标查询、商标维权等内容。 商标注册是指帮助用户在国内、国际上注册商标,以便保护自己的品牌权益。阿里云商标服务提供全程代理申请、商标预查询、商标评估等服务,帮助用户高效、准确地完成商标注册流程。 商标查询是指帮助用户查询已注册商标、已申请商标、商标权属等信息,以便用户了解…

    2023年9月24日
    24800
  • 武汉阿里云代理商:阿里安全和防护解决方案

    阿里安全和防护解决方案是由阿里云提供的一系列安全产品和服务,帮助用户保护云上业务和数据的安全。作为武汉地区的阿里云代理商,我们可以为您提供以下阿里安全和防护解决方案: WAF(Web应用防火墙):为Web应用提供实时的流量分析和防护,保护网站免受常见的网络攻击,如SQL注入、XSS攻击等。 高防IP和DDoS防护:通过阿里云的云盾产品,提供弹性的高防IP和D…

    2023年12月21日
    24300
  • 阿里云搭建香港ip

    要在阿里云上搭建香港IP地址,需要进行以下步骤: 注册阿里云账号并登录。 进入“产品与服务”页面,选择“云服务器 ECS”。 根据需要选择合适的配置和操作系统,点击“立即购买”进行购买。 在购买页面中选择“地域和可用区”,选择香港地域和合适的可用区。 选择好其他配置项后,点击“添加至购物车”。 在购物车页面中进行订单确认和支付。 支付完成后,在阿里云控制台找…

    2023年8月13日
    27600

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/